Transaction 28423f2255de13a40b2f42dbf84a2a958f2a849ee2fae1b42758ff29b53c678e
1 Input
1 Output
-
28423f2255de13a40b2f42dbf84a2a958f2a849ee2fae1b42758ff29b53c678e:0
- value
- 21059623
- script pubkey
- OP_0 OP_PUSHBYTES_20 ffe77157b82529d0280800f175fd8e1b0df0c882
- address
- ltc1qllnhz4acy55aq2qgqrchtlvwrvxlpjyz80gdcw